Inspection and Identification

The process begins with a thorough inspection of your property, both inside and out. Local exterminators will meticulously search for signs of rat activity, such as droppings, gnaw marks, greasy fur marks along walls, and potential entry points. They will identify the species of rat involved, as different species may require slightly different treatment strategies. Understanding the extent of the infestation is crucial for developing an effective plan.

Treatment and Removal Methods

Once the inspection is complete, the exterminator will recommend and implement the safest and most effective treatment methods. These often include a combination of strategies tailored to your specific situation:

  • **Trapping:** Various types of traps, including snap traps, live traps, and glue boards, may be used to capture and remove rats. Professionals know the optimal placement and baiting techniques for maximum effectiveness.
  • **Baiting:** Rodenticides may be used in secure bait stations to control larger infestations. These are carefully placed in areas inaccessible to children and pets to ensure safety.
  • **Exclusion:** A critical component is identifying and sealing entry points. This involves finding gaps in foundations, roofs, vents, and around pipes that rats use to gain access. Professionals utilize durable materials like wire mesh and caulk to permanently block these pathways.
  • **Sanitation Advice:** Exterminators will often provide guidance on improving sanitation practices, such as proper food storage and waste management, to make your property less attractive to rodents.

Frequently Asked Questions About Rat Extermination

**Q1: How do I know if I have a rat infestation in my Germantown home?**

A1: Common signs include encountering live or dead rats, discovering small, dark droppings (often resembling dark rice grains), hearing scratching or scurrying noises in walls or attics, noticing gnaw marks on food packaging or electrical wires, and detecting a musky odor. Regular checks of basements, attics, and kitchens are good preventative measures.

**Q2: Are the rodent control methods used by local exterminators safe for my pets and children?**

A2: Yes, certified pest control professionals prioritize safety. They use rodenticides in secure bait stations that prevent access by children and pets. They also employ trapping and exclusion methods that are inherently safe. They will discuss all treatment plans and safety precautions with you beforehand.

**Q3: What are the most common entry points for rats seeking shelter in Germantown homes, especially older houses?**

A3: Older homes often have numerous potential entry points. These can include gaps around pipes and utility lines entering the house, damaged or missing vent screens, unsealed foundation cracks, openings in soffits and eaves, and even gaps under doors and garage doors. Professionals are skilled at identifying and sealing these vulnerabilities.

What rats destroy in Germantown homes

Left unchecked, rats cause real, costly damage in Germantown homes: they gnaw constantly to wear down their teeth, and chewed electrical wiring is a leading, under-recognized cause of house fires. They shred insulation and stored belongings for nesting, gnaw through drywall, pipes, and even softer structural wood, and foul attics, wall voids, and pantries with urine and droppings that soak into insulation and subfloor. What starts as a few droppings can end in rewiring and insulation replacement — which is why removal and permanent exclusion beat one-off trapping.

Germantown rodent warning signs

Telltale signs of rats in Germantown homes: fresh droppings along baseboards and near food, gnaw marks on wood, wiring, and packaging, dark grease rub-marks where they travel walls, scratching or scurrying inside walls and ceilings at night, shredded-paper or insulation nests, and a lingering musky ammonia smell. You will often hear or smell them before you see one.

How Rat Exterminator works in Germantown

Effective Rat Exterminator in Germantown works in a set order: a full inspection to map entry points and nesting sites, exclusion first — sealing every gap wider than a quarter inch around pipes, vents, and the foundation — then trapping and removal of the active population, followed by clean-out and disinfection of nesting material and droppings to erase the scent trails that draw new rodents back.

Why rodents are a health hazard in Germantown

The health stakes are real: rats spread hantavirus, salmonella, and leptospirosis through droppings and urine, their waste triggers asthma and allergies, and they carry fleas and ticks indoors. Cleanup of heavily soiled areas should be done with proper protection, not a household vacuum that can aerosolize contaminants.

Is exclusion worth it in Germantown?

Yes — trapping alone only removes the rodents present now. Permanent exclusion (sealing every gap around pipes, vents, and the foundation) is what stops new rats from re-entering, which is why it is the core of lasting control in Germantown.

Is my Germantown landlord responsible for rodents?

Structural gaps — foundation cracks, unscreened vents, worn door sweeps — are building-maintenance issues, so Connecticut habitability law almost always makes the landlord responsible for sealing entry points and arranging removal when the tenant did not cause the problem. Put every notice in writing.
